Software security courses can help you learn secure coding practices, vulnerability assessment, threat modeling, and incident response strategies. You can build skills in risk analysis, penetration testing, and implementing security protocols across various software environments. Many courses introduce tools like static and dynamic analysis software, intrusion detection systems, and security frameworks, showing how these tools enhance your ability to protect applications from potential threats.

Google Cloud
Skills you'll gain: Google Cloud Platform, Generative AI, Vector Databases, Cloud Applications, NoSQL, Databases, Database Management Systems, PostgreSQL, Database Systems, Relational Databases, Transaction Processing, Data Migration
Beginner · Course · 1 - 4 Weeks

Google Cloud
Skills you'll gain: Apache Maven, Kubernetes, Google Cloud Platform, Docker (Software), CI/CD, Package and Software Management, Virtual Machines, Network Security
Beginner · Project · Less Than 2 Hours

Skills you'll gain: AWS Identity and Access Management (IAM), Amazon Web Services, Amazon Elastic Compute Cloud, Databases, Infrastructure as Code (IaC), Amazon S3, Amazon DynamoDB, Cloud Infrastructure, CI/CD, Public Cloud, Cloud Computing, Containerization, Serverless Computing, Cloud Storage, Scalability
Beginner · Course · 1 - 3 Months

Skills you'll gain: Slack (Software), Collaborative Software, Marketing Materials, Content Creation, Marketing Design, Content Marketing, Corporate Communications, Shared Media, Facebook, Social Media Content, Graphic Design, User Accounts, Marketing Communications, Multimedia, Digital Marketing
Beginner · Guided Project · Less Than 2 Hours

University of Pittsburgh
Skills you'll gain: Data Storytelling, Interactive Data Visualization, Data Visualization Software, Data Presentation, Data Visualization, Tableau Software, Matplotlib, Geospatial Information and Technology, Spatial Analysis, Geospatial Mapping, Visualization (Computer Graphics), Seaborn, Infographics, Heat Maps, Data Ethics, Text Mining, Data Mapping, Network Analysis
Build toward a degree
Intermediate · Course · 1 - 3 Months

Skills you'll gain: User Accounts, Collaborative Software, Virtual Environment, Display Devices, Safety and Security, Computer Displays
Beginner · Guided Project · Less Than 2 Hours

Google Cloud
Skills you'll gain: Google Cloud Platform, Blockchain, Software Installation, Cloud Hosting, Infrastructure As A Service (IaaS), User Accounts, Cloud Deployment, Operating System Administration, Application Deployment, Build Tools, Systems Administration
Beginner · Project · Less Than 2 Hours

Johns Hopkins University
Skills you'll gain: Rmarkdown, Data Science, R (Software), Version Control, Data Analysis, Big Data, R Programming, General Science and Research, Git (Version Control System), Data Quality, Data Management, Technical Communication
Mixed · Course · 1 - 4 Weeks

Skills you'll gain: Debugging, Automation, Python Programming, Data Structures, Programming Principles, Data Import/Export, Scripting, Data Manipulation, File Management, Data Validation, Software Installation
Beginner · Course · 3 - 6 Months

Pearson
Skills you'll gain: Ansible, Kubernetes, Virtual Machines, Devops Tools, Containerization, IT Automation, Docker (Software), Virtualization and Virtual Machines, Automation, Amazon Web Services, File Management, Microsoft Azure, DevOps, Linux Servers, Operating System Administration, YAML, Windows Servers, Microsoft Windows, Infrastructure as Code (IaC), Web Servers
Intermediate · Specialization · 1 - 4 Weeks

Skills you'll gain: R Programming, Alteryx, Statistical Programming, Tableau Software, Data Cleansing, Data Visualization Software, Dashboard, Data Visualization, Data Storytelling, Interactive Data Visualization, Data Presentation, Data Structures, Statistical Analysis, Workflow Management, Data Analysis, Data Processing, Data Manipulation, Data Transformation, Data Import/Export
Intermediate · Course · 1 - 4 Weeks

Coursera
Skills you'll gain: Dashboard, Excel Formulas, Google Sheets, Service Level, Spreadsheet Software, Data Validation, Productivity Software, Data Entry, Data Analysis Expressions (DAX), Data Visualization, Quality Assessment
Beginner · Guided Project · Less Than 2 Hours